Decades of knowledge have revealed to us that superior violin bows require more than just carbon fiber. The Natural Acoustic Core found inside the CodaBow Heritage contains a blend of organic plant fibers, creating a lush and sophisticated sound.
The CodaBow Heritage violin bow incorporates advanced unidirectional carbon fiber, which extends continuously from the button to the tip on both sides of the shaft. This thoughtful design enables the player's fingertips to perceive the bow's full-length dynamics and response like never before, mirroring the grain structure of the finest Pernambuco bows.
All components on the Heritage that are susceptible to wear and tear (such as the tip wedge, tip plate, and button bearings) are expertly engineered using the best composite materials in the industry so you can play with your violin bow for years and years.
Xebony® is our response to the world's endangered supply of instrument-grade ebony. This exclusive combination of organic fibers and resin results in a natural grain and rich shine. Stronger and more durable than real ebony, Xebony® offers peace of mind while helping save endangered resources.
The GlobalBow® designation ensures that the Heritage violin bow was not made with any regulated, endangered, or monitored species (fauna or wildlife), so you can take it through international Customs without trouble.
